引言
“TP 安卓版能买 OpenSea 吗?”答案是:可以,但有条件与注意点。此处的“TP”一般指主流移动钱包(如 TokenPocket、Trust Wallet 等,均简称 TP)的安卓版本。它们通过内置 dApp 浏览器或 WalletConnect 等桥接协议,允许用户连接到 OpenSea、Blur、Magic Eden 等 NFT 市场并进行买卖。下面将从技术实现、风险控制与未来演进几方面展开详细探讨,并分析多链交易、异常检测、合约监控、收款、智能经济与实时支付系统的关系与实践建议。
1. TP 安卓接入 OpenSea 的实现路径与限制
- 连接方式:内置 dApp 浏览器(直接打开 opensea.io)或通过 WalletConnect / Deep Link 把移动钱包与网站连接。部分钱包需要在浏览器里启用“Desktop Mode”以便正确加载网站。
- 支持网络:OpenSea 目前主要支持 Ethereum、Polygon、以及部分 L2(需看其策略)。钱包必须支持这些网络并持有对应链上的代币(ETH、MATIC 或 L2 原生代币)用于支付资产与手续费。
- 交易流程:购买通常触发 ERC-721/1155 的合约函数(transferFrom、safeTransferFrom 或通过市场合约执行交换),并要求用户在钱包端确认签名与支付 gas。某些交易还需要先调用 approve 或 setApprovalForAll 授权市场合约操作其 NFT。
- 限制与兼容性:若市场使用新协议(如 Seaport)或内部签名方案,钱包需支持相应的签名类型(EIP-712 等)。安卓 TP 的内置浏览器、WebView 版本与用户代理可能导致页面显示或 WalletConnect 调用异常。
2. 多链资产交易的关键问题与解决方案
- 资产发现与定价:多链导致同一资产(或类似资产)分散在不同链上,需跨链索引与聚合报价。解决方案是链上索引器 + 跨链索引层(The Graph、subgraph 多链聚合)。

- 跨链结算:买卖双方可能位于不同链,需桥接或使用原子交换协议。现行方法包括信任最小化桥(含锁定-铸造、燃烧-释放)与跨链聚合器,但都会带来延迟与滑点。
- 流动性分散:市场分散会导致价格发现效率下降,建议市场端提供跨链挂单聚合、或第三方聚合器来路由订单。
3. 异常检测(防欺诈、反洗牌、Bot 与 MEV)
- 常见异常行为:洗牌交易(wash trading)、刷单、抢跑(sniping)、闪电贷操纵、虚假稀缺与合约钓鱼。
- 检测技术:结合静态规则(频繁交易、同 IP/同钱包簇群)、时序分析(突增成交量)、链上行为建模(地址聚类、交易指纹)与机器学习(异常分数),并结合链下数据(社媒、项目方公告)。
- 实时防护:在 mempool 层监测可疑打包交易并阻断或警告用户;对高风险地址或合约设白/黑名单及阈值限制;对新上架高价值资产进行人工/半自动复核。
4. 合约监控的要点
- 源码与验证:优先选择已验证(Etherscan/Polygonscan)并有审计记录的合约,关注升级代理模式(是否可升级)与合约权限(owner、operator、pausable)。
- 事件追踪:实时监听 Transfer、Approval、OrderFilled、RoyaltyPaid 等事件,快速捕捉异常转移或大额清仓行为。

- 权限变更告警:监控 setApprovalForAll、approve、大额授权变更、所有权转移、合约 selfdestruct 等关键操作并触发告警。
5. 收款与结算模式
- 收款路径:NFT 销售通常由市场合约代扣手续费并分发给卖家;也有 P2P 签名并原子交换的方式。收款支持直接 on-chain、跨链桥后再结算、或由第三方托管和法币结算。
- 费用与版税:确保版税(royalty)在市场层或合约层得到执行,考量不同链上费用差异及收入拆分(合约内分账或链下会计)。
- 安全收款建议:使用多签或社群托管合约接收高额款项;将长期持有资金分散到不同链和地址以降低被攻破风险;整合法币出金通道(KYC 合规的支付服务商)以便创作者套现。
6. 未来智能经济与可组合性
- 可编程资产:NFT 将不只是收藏品,而是访问权限、收益权、票据等的代表。组合(composability)会让资产在不同 dApp 间流转,带来新型市场和分红模型。
- DAO 与治理:收入分配、版税调整、市场规则可以通过 DAO 投票治理,使经济体系更灵活。
- 身份与声誉层:链上身份与历史交易行为将成为信用与定价因子,智能合约可根据信誉自动放宽或收紧交易条件。
7. 实时支付系统的架构与实践路径
- 流媒体支付(Streaming):如 Superfluid,可按时间持续分配收益,适合订阅、分账与持续版权费场景。
- 状态通道与Rollup:利用支付通道或 L2(Optimistic/ZK rollups)实现低延迟、低成本的微支付和即时确认。
- 账户抽象与 Gas 代付:EIP-4337 式的账户抽象允许钱包用 paymaster 代付 gas,实现“免 gas”或 fiat-to-onchain 的用户体验,极大降低移动端购买门槛。
8. 对 TP 安卓端与用户的建议(实践清单)
- 钱包层:升级 dApp 浏览器与 WalletConnect 支持 EIP-712、Seaport 等新标准,增加 paymaster 与 gasless 支付支持。
- 风控层:内置合约审查提示、审批行为风险评分(特别是 setApprovalForAll)、mempool 异常警示与黑名单同步。
- UX 层:在多链购买场景自动提示所需链与费用、提供一键桥接或链切换建议、展示真实手续费估算与交易最终到账时间。
- 开发者生态:提供 SDK/插件方便市场集成钱包的签名、收款与实时支付能力,支持合约事件 webhook 推送以便第三方服务即时响应。
结语
TP 安卓版可以成为进入 OpenSea 等市场的便捷入口,但前提是钱包必须兼容目标市场的签名与协议,同时用户需了解多链、授权与 gas 的风险。未来的发展方向会把实时支付、账户抽象、链下索引与强大的异常检测结合起来,形成更安全、低成本、即时结算的智能经济闭环。对钱包厂商与市场方来说,重点在于兼容性、安全监控与流畅的多链结算体验;对用户来说,保持谨慎授权、使用多签/硬件或分散收款、关注链上审计与社群声誉,是降低风险的关键。
评论
ChainRider
写得很全面,尤其是对 mempool 异常检测的说明很实用,能否再给出具体的检测指标阈值?
小白
原来在手机钱包里也能直接买 OpenSea,感觉比我想的复杂很多,学到了。
CryptoLinda
关于实时支付和 paymaster 的部分很有洞见,期待 TP 能尽快支持 gasless 体验。
区块猫
合约监控那节提醒很重要,setApprovalForAll 真是坑太多,建议默认短期授权并提醒用户定期检查。